1995 WTA German Open

1995 WTA German Open

Tennis tournament


The 1995 WTA German Open was a women's tennis tournament played on outdoor clay courts at the Rot-Weiss Tennis Club in Berlin in Germany that was part of Tier I of the 1995 WTA Tour. The tournament was held from 15 May through 21 May 1995. Arantxa Sánchez Vicario won the singles.

Quick Facts Date, Edition ...

Finals

Singles

Spain Arantxa Sánchez Vicario defeated Bulgaria Magdalena Maleeva 6–4, 6–1

  • It was Sánchez Vicario's 5th title of the year and the 62nd of her career.

Doubles

South Africa Amanda Coetzer / Argentina Inés Gorrochategui defeated Argentina Gabriela Sabatini / Latvia Larisa Savchenko 4–6, 7–6, 6–2

  • It was Coetzer's 2nd title of the year and the 8th of her career. It was Gorrochategui's 2nd title of the year and the 6th of her career.
